Job Summary

The Production Technician is responsible for assembling, wiring, fitting, and mounting electrical components, subassemblies, and standard fixed assemblies used in electrical control equipment. This role performs assembly activities required for testing and final inspection and uses established procedures and equipment to verify the electrical and mechanical integrity of completed units.

The Production Technician is expected to meet established productivity and quality standards while following manufacturing instructions, safety procedures, and quality requirements. This role works collaboratively with production team members and may support multiple functions based on production needs.

Job Responsibilities



  • Assemble panelboards, switchboards, electrical components, subassemblies, and related products according to customer specifications, electrical drawings, manufacturing schematics, and work instructions.
  • Perform electrical wiring and assembly using hand tools, power tools, wire strippers, pliers, and other required equipment.
  • Fit, mount, and secure electrical components and assemblies according to established specifications and procedures.
  • Prepare assembled products for testing and final inspection.
  • Inspect and test completed products to verify electrical and mechanical integrity and ensure conformance with applicable specifications and quality standards.
  • Follow established power-checking and testing procedures.
  • Maintain expected production progress and communicate part shortages, production issues, or other concerns to the appropriate team members.
  • Receive, organize, and put away materials as needed.
  • Prepare completed products for shipment.
  • Maintain equipment, tools, and work areas according to established 5S and safety guidelines.
  • Participate in continuous improvement and Lean initiatives by identifying and recommending opportunities to improve quality, work processes, efficiency, and environmental health and safety.
  • Cross-train and support other production functions based on business and production needs.
  • Participate in required site meetings, safety activities, and training programs.
  • Follow all established health, safety, quality, and operational procedures.
  • Perform other related duties as assigned.


Job Requirements



  • At least one year of experience in an assembly-related role using hand tools and/or power tools, or completion of a one-year technical school diploma from an accredited institution.
  • Experience in automotive repair, construction, carpentry, manufacturing, or another hands-on assembly environment may be considered.
  • Must currently reside within a reasonable commuting distance of the work location.
  • Must be legally authorized to work in the United States without employer sponsorship.
  • Ability to follow manufacturing drawings, electrical drawings, schematics, work instructions, and written and verbal directions.
  • Ability to communicate effectively in written and verbal formats, including reading, writing, and speaking.
  • Ability to work effectively in a small team environment and adapt to changing production demands.
  • Ability to safely lift up to 35 pounds on a regular basis.
  • Ability to work overtime as required to support business needs.
  • Strong attention to detail and commitment to meeting established quality and productivity standards.
  • Ability to actively follow and support workplace health and safety practices.
  • Ability to identify unsafe work practices and maintain awareness of safety requirements for self and team members.


Preferred Qualifications



  • High school diploma or GED.
  • Experience with CNC bus fabrication, press brakes, or related manufacturing equipment.
  • Experience reading and interpreting wiring diagrams, electrical schematics, and power-flow information.
  • Experience using measuring tools and performing hardware assembly according to torque requirements and tolerances.
  • Experience using manual and electric hand tools, drill presses, press brakes, forklifts, jib cranes, templates, fixtures, hand carts, tape measures, storage and packaging materials, and required safety equipment.
